A beauty must-have for 2013

CC is the latest innovation in skincare

by Alice Jones

Here at All About You we love our hero beauty products and it looks like another one is about to take off. Big news in the world of make-up for this year is the CC cream, or Complexion Corrector.


So what makes it a power product? Let’s start with coverage as this was the main difference I noticed. It has all the benefits of a BB cream but gives you that extra coverage of a foundation, hiding any imperfections or signs of tiredness. Its texture was very different to that of a BB and felt more like a mousse which made it really easy to apply and more importantly, easy to blend.


It boasts a list of skincare benefits too, the most notable being its toning, brightening and moisturising qualities – all leaving you with a radiant complexion and hydrated skin.


As with Blemish Balm, the idea originated in Asia and soon became a craze. Several versions are launching this year from brands including Clinique, Olay and L’Oreal but Nip+Fab’s is the first to land in the UK.


Ok, so moving one letter down the alphabet isn’t very original but I’m definitely predicting it will be the next big skincare trend for 2013, you know, before DD cream comes out. It’s definitely one of my make-up bag staples.
